Transaction 42e93b971882befbb3f63de46184ba20b69384c4ded7816b63cf7a0d5e2a8232
1 Input
1 Output
-
42e93b971882befbb3f63de46184ba20b69384c4ded7816b63cf7a0d5e2a8232:0
- value
- 89548
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 76ea4c20012d2deeb21957b0ffb64fb242150cbf OP_EQUAL
- address
- 3CXnLSpQd3mzV3mkWGzAfZM1Tqi47CscJw